Maddux, Cleborne D.; And Others – Gifted Child Quarterly, 1981
The study tested the hypothesis that in a group of 188 elementary school children labeled gifted, there would be more children who were older when they entered first grade than those who were younger first grade entries. Analyses of data revealed significantly fewer early entering and more later entering gifted children. (SB)

Maddux, Cleborne D. – Roeper Review, 1983
Analysis of birth dates and school entry ages of 188 gifted children (grades five through eight) revealed that over 60 percent of the Ss were late entering school. Results supported earlier studies in which a large percentage of learning disabled children were found to be early entering. (CL)
